A record 46.6 million American adults will bet on the 2022 National Football League season, according to research released by the American Gaming Association.
Eighteen per cent of American adults will bet, says the organisation, an increase of three per cent compared with last year.
The spreading of legalised sports betting in the US has seen gamblers moving away from bookmakers and towards regulated options. Twenty-three million will place a bet online this season, up 18 per cent.
10.6 million will place a bet in person at a sportsbook, up two per cent. Only 13 per cent said that they would use a bookmaker, down two per cent.
Sports betting is currently legal in 36 states plus Washington DC and 18 of the 22 states that have NFL teams have legalised sports betting.
